What Is the Cost of Living Near Knoxville?

Understanding the cost of living near Knoxville is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Fairmont Realty.
Knoxville's Cost of Living Index is approximately 86.7 (13.3% less expensive than US average; 3.9% less than TN average). Eastern TN city (Univ. of TN), affordable. KATbus. When planning your budget based on a salary from Fairmont Realty,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$950 - $1,400+ A significant portion of Fairmont Realty sal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$140 - $230 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$45 (KAT monthly pass, free for UT)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$380 - $560 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$330 - $630+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$360 - $660+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,205 - $3,485+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
